深入解析微信小程序开发的核心要素

Tandou8881年前新闻资讯80

青衣网络:深入解析微信小程序开发的核心要素

目录: 1. 微信小程序概述 2. 开发前的准备 3. 小程序框架与组件 4. 界面布局与样式设计 5. API的调用与功能实现 6. 数据存储与管理 7. 性能优化策略 8. 上线流程与运营考量 9. 案例分析与学习资源 10. 问答环节

正文:

1. 微信小程序概述 微信小程序是一种不需要下载安装即可使用的应用,它实现了应用“触手可及”的梦想,用户扫一扫或搜一下即可打开应用。同时,它也具备了传统APP的功能特性,为用户和开发者都提供了极大的便利性。

2. 开发前的准备 在开始开发一个微信小程序之前,开发者需要对微信官方文档有充分的了解,包括小程序的开发环境搭建、注册获取AppID、以及熟悉微信开发者工具的使用等。

3. 小程序框架与组件 微信小程序提供了丰富的内置组件,如视图容器、基础内容、表单组件、导航、媒体组件等。掌握这些组件的使用对于高效开发小程序至关重要。同时,了解其mvc框架结构也是必不可少的。

4. 界面布局与样式设计 合理的界面布局和美观的样式设计是吸引用户的关键。微信小程序支持Flexbox布局,并且可以通过wxss来定义页面的样式。

5. API的调用与功能实现 微信小程序提供了一系列API供开发者调用,包括网络、媒体、文件、数据缓存、位置、设备信息等。合理地利用这些API可以实现小程序的各种功能需求。

6. 数据存储与管理 数据的存储与管理是小程序开发中的重要部分。微信小程序支持本地存储和数据库存储两种方式,开发者需根据不同的应用场景选择适合的存储方案。

7. 性能优化策略 性能优化是提升用户体验的重要手段。在小程序开发中,应当注意代码的优化、减少setData的频率、避免不必要的重绘和回流等。

8. 上线流程与运营考量 完成小程序开发后,还需要了解如何将小程序提交审核并上线。同时,对于如何吸引用户、提高用户粘性等问题也需要纳入考虑范围。

9. 案例分析与学习资源 通过分析成功的小程序案例,可以学习到很多实用的开发和运营经验。此外,利用网络资源和社区交流也是提高开发技能的有效途径。

10. 问答环节

问:微信小程序与传统APP相比有哪些优势? 答:微信小程序具有开发成本低、用户获取门槛低、更新迭代快等特点,同时它还拥有庞大的微信生态用户基础。

问:如何提升小程序的用户留存率? 答:提升用户留存率可以通过持续优化产品功能、提供个性化服务、增加用户互动和使用频次等方式来实现。

问:在小程序开发中,如何有效管理数据? 答:可以通过云开发的数据库进行管理,或者使用本地存储和同步到服务器的方式进行数据管理。

问:小程序的性能优化有哪些常用方法? 答:常见的性能优化方法包括合理划分页面、减少数据传输量、避免频繁的DOM操作、使用虚拟列表等。

问:小程序上线后如何进行推广? 答:可以通过微信群、朋友圈、公众号、线下活动等多种渠道进行推广,同时也可以利用微信广告平台进行精准推广。

免费建站请关注:www.ra0.cn

相关文章

网站维护的全面指南

标题:网站维护的全面指南 目录: 1. 网站维护的基本概念 2. 网站维护的重要性 3. 网站维护的主要任务 4. 网站维护的常见问题及解决方案 5. 如何进行有效的网站维护 6. 网站维护的未来趋势...

掌握搜索引擎优化(SEO)的关键要素

标题:掌握搜索引擎优化(SEO)的关键要素 目录: 1. SEO的定义与重要性 2. 关键词研究的策略 3. 内容优化的艺术 4. 技术SEO的作用 5. 链接建设的威力 6. 分析与调整 7. 问...

深入解析微信小程序开发的关键步骤

标题:深入解析微信小程序开发的关键步骤 目录: 1. 微信小程序概述 2. 开发环境搭建 3. 小程序框架与组件 4. API调用与数据处理 5. 界面设计与用户体验 6. 测试与发布 7. 维护与...

掌握免费建站的精髓,轻松打造个性化网站

标题:掌握免费建站的精髓,轻松打造个性化网站 目录: 1. 免费建站的概念与优势 2. 选择合适的免费建站平台 3. 规划网站结构和内容 4. 设计网站的外观和布局 5. 添加网站功能和插件 6. 优...

网站维护的全面指南

标题:网站维护的全面指南 目录: 1. 网站维护的定义与重要性 2. 网站维护的常见任务 3. 网站维护的最佳实践 4. 网站维护的挑战与解决方案 5. 网站维护工具与资源推荐 6. 网站维护的未来趋...

深度解析:网站维护的艺术与科学

标题:深度解析:网站维护的艺术与科学 目录: 1. 网站维护的定义与重要性 2. 日常维护的基本操作 3. 技术维护的关键要素 4. 内容更新的策略与最佳实践 5. 用户体验的持续优化 6. 安全维...